## Managing Your ELB Logs via S3

When it comes to your AWS Elastic Load Balancer (ELB) logs, there are a number of different valuable statistics and metrics they can provide. Getting these valuable metrics out of the logs can be a cumbersome process depending on the tools and platforms available to you.

AWS Elastic Load Balancer Log Data Metrics

- Requests by load balancer
- Latency by load balancer
- 400 and 500 error codes from your system
- Top IP traffic and IP metrics

Three Steps to Analyze Your AWS Elastic Load Balancer Logs

1. Transfer your log data from your S3 buckets to your analytics tool using a secure data transfer.
2. Create dashboards, reports and queries to allow you to visualize the data in near real time.
3. Define alerts based on thresholds.
